8 Surprising health benefits of Giloy - Medicircle

Giloy is an extremely powerful Ayurvedic formulation. It is useful in treating several health conditions. Read on to know some surprising health benefits of giloy.

Useful in viral infections–It possesses anti-microbial, immune-modulatory, and mild antipyretic properties. It is immensely helpful in reducing fever, avoiding chronic viral and bacterial infections.

Helpful in arthritis - Giloy Vati is a powerful painkiller and possesses anti-inflammatory properties. Thus, it is useful against joint and muscle pains. Further, it prevents the risk of chronic autoimmune inflammatory diseases like gout, rheumatoid arthritis.

Manages blood sugar–This also keeps blood sugar in check by controlling the sudden spikes in them. For this, mix½ teaspoon of giloy powder with water and take this mixture twice a day, post-lunch and dinner. This helps in activating insulin production thus useful for type 2 diabetes patients.

Boosts immunity–Giloy is full of antioxidants, it protects the body from various infections be it viral or bacterial. It removes all the toxins from the body and promotes healthy skin.

Treats gout - Giloy flushes out all the excess uric acid levels through the kidneys and hence, stopping them from getting stacked in the synovial tissues. Excess amount of uric acid in the body is the main causing factor for gout. And by removing it, giloy helps in preventing gout.

Fights stress–Giloy is very beneficial in bringing down anxiety. Daily consumption of giloy juice improves intellectual function, boosts memory, and prevents several neurological disorders.    

Fights skin diseases–Giloy is a natural blood purifier, it removes AMA toxins from the body, and protects against bacterial infections. Giloy also contains anti-pruritic properties that help reduce itching. It also protects against skin infections.

Boost digestive health – As it comprises anti-inflammatory properties, it reduces the risk of G.I inflammation, gastritis, acidity, bloating, constipation, loss of appetite, and helps in digestion. The chances of contracting duodenal and peptic ulcers decrease drastically.
